TREAD <br />NOSING <br />METAL HANDRAIL <br />BRACKET <br />BLOCKING AS <br />REQUIRED <br />Stair and Railing General Notes <br />Stairway construction shall conform to the FBC Residential 7th Edition (2020) sections R311.7, R312 <br />and R302.7. <br />Riser height: <br />The riser height shall be not more than 73/4 inches. The riser shall be measured vertically between leading <br />edges of the adjacent treads. The greatest riser height within any flight of stairs shall not exceed the smallest by <br />more than 3/8 inch. <br />Tread depth: <br />The tread depth shall be not less than 10 inches. The tread depth shall be measured horizontally between the <br />vertical planes of the foremost projection of adjacent treads and at a right angle to the tread's leading edge. The <br />greatest tread depth within any flight of stairs shall not exceed the smallest by more than 3/8 inch. <br />Winders: <br />Winder treads shall have a tread depth of not less than 10 inches measured between the vertical planes of the <br />foremost projection of adjacent treads at the intersections with the walkline. Winder treads shall have a tread <br />depth of not less than 6 inches at any point within the clear width of the stair. <br />Nosings: <br />Nosings at treads, landings and floors of stairways shall have a radius of curvature at the nosing not greater than <br />9/16 inch or a bevel not exceeding '/z inch. A nosing projection not less than 3/4 inch and not more than 11/4 <br />inches shall be provided on stairways. The greatest nosing projection shall not exceed the smallest nosing <br />projection by more than 3/8 inch within a stairway. <br />Handrails: <br />Handrails shall be provided on not less than one side of each continuous run of treads or flight with four or more <br />risers. Handrail height measured vertically from the sloped plane adjoining the tread nosing, or finish surface of <br />ramp slope, shall be not less than 34 inches and not more than 38 inches. Handrails for stairways shall be <br />continuous for the full length of the flight, from a point directly above the top riser of the flight to a point directly <br />above the lowest riser of the flight. Handrail ends shall be returned or shall terminate in newel posts or safety <br />terminals. Handrails adjacent to a wall shall have a space of not less than 11/2 inches between the wall and the <br />handrails. <br />Grip -size: <br />Handrails with a circular cross section shall have an outside diameter of not less than 11/4 inches and not greater <br />than 2 inches or provide equivalent grasp -ability in compliance with Section R311.7.8.3. <br />Guards: <br />Guards shall be provided for those portions of open -sided walking surfaces, including stairs, ramps and landings, <br />that are located more than 30 inches measured vertically to the floor or grade below at any point within 24 inches <br />horizontally to the edge of the open side. Required guards at open -sided walking surfaces, including stairs, <br />porches, balconies or landings, shall be not less than 36 inches in height as measured vertically above the <br />adjacent walking surface or the line connecting the leading edges of the treads. Required guards shall not have <br />openings from the walking surface to the required guard height that allow passage of a sphere 4 inches in <br />diameter. <br />Under -stair protection: <br />Enclosed space under stairs that is accessed by a door or access panel shall have walls, under -stair surface and <br />any soffits protected on the enclosed side with 1/2-inch gypsum board. <br />1ST FLOOR PLAN -UNIT-C 1624 <br />SCALE: ya'"=1'-0" <br />TYP. <br />OPENING PRESSURES <br />ENCLOSED -EXPOSURE "C" <br />+29.7 / -32.2 <br />© <br />+29.7 / -39.7 <br />© <br />+28.3 / -30.8 <br />OD <br />+28.3 / -37.0 <br />O <br />+26.6 / -29.1 <br />OF <br />+26.6 / -33.5 <br />OG <br />SEE SN SHEET HO SEE SN SHEET <br />� [�Q MPH <br />NOTE: WIND SPEED INDICATED ABOVE IS AN <br />"ULTIMATE" WIND SPEED.
